使用固态混合驱动器 (sshd) 进行突袭 - 有意义吗?

Kal*_*van 0 raid

我试图在网上寻找答案,但我很难找到可靠的答案。

我知道 sshds 有一个内部的、快速的 ssd 缓存,用于经常使用的块。我也知道有一个内部算法来管理这个缓存的使用。这很好,我了解如何从这样的磁盘中获得性能。

现在我想从两个这样的 sshd 创建 raid 1(是的,我喜欢我的数据)。但我怀疑混合技术在这里是否有意义。缓存算法不会被raid愚弄吗?它还会缓存用户经常使用的块吗?

也许在这种情况下忘记 sshds 并简单地从好的旧硬盘创建一个突袭会更聪明?

Cho*_*er3 5

A) 不,缓存不会被 RAID 混淆。

B) SSHD 从来都不是很好,现在已经停止使用了,如果预算支持,则只购买 SSD,或者购买更大的磁盘并将 SSD 放在它前面并在您的操作系统中进行缓存 - 这样效果会更好由于操作系统缓存软件可以查看您正在使用的实际文件,并且可以就如何工作做出更好的决定,因此 SSHD 只能根据使用过的块来执行此操作,因此不能那么智能。对于 Linux,使用 dm-cache 或 bcache,如果您购买 Intel SSD/NVMe,那么他们的 CAS 软件将为 Linux 或 Windows 执行此操作,哦,Windows Storage Spaces 将执行自动分层(不是缓存,但可能适合您的需求)。